Blog

Yazılım Tasarımı: Etkili ve Kullanıcı Dostu Bir Kullanıcı Arayüzü Oluşturma Stratejileri

Yazılım tasarımı, kullanıcı deneyimini belirleyen önemli bir faktördür. Bir kullanıcı arayüzünün etkili ve kullanıcı dostu olması, yazılımın başarısını belirleyebilir. Peki, etkili bir kullanıcı arayüzü nasıl oluşturulur? İşte bazı stratejiler:

  • Kullanıcıların İhtiyaçlarını Anlama

    Bir kullanıcı arayüzü oluşturmadan önce, hedef kullanıcı kitlenizin ihtiyaçlarını ve beklentilerini anlamak çok önemlidir. Kullanıcıların ihtiyaçlarına uygun bir arayüz tasarlamak, kullanıcı memnuniyetini artırır ve ürünün başarısını belirler.

  • Basit ve Kullanıcı Dostu Tasarım

    Karmaşık ve anlaşılması zor bir kullanıcı arayüzü, kullanıcıların deneyimini olumsuz etkileyebilir. Tasarımın basit, temiz ve kullanıcı dostu olması önemlidir. Kullanıcıların istedikleri özelliklere hızlı ve kolayca erişebilmesi gerekir.

  • Görsel ve İşlevsel Bütünlük

    Bir kullanıcı arayüzü, görsel olarak çekici olmalı ve işlevsel olarak etkili olmalıdır. Renk seçimi, yazı tipi ve düzen gibi görsel unsurlar, kullanıcı deneyimini önemli ölçüde etkiler. Ayrıca, arayüzdeki her öğe doğru işlevi yerine getirmelidir.

  • Geribildirim ve İyileştirme Süreci

    Kullanıcıların geri bildirimlerini dikkate almak ve sürekli olarak arayüzü iyileştirmek önemlidir. Kullanıcıların yaşadığı sorunları çözmek ve yeni ihtiyaçları karşılamak için sürekli olarak arayüzü güncellemek gerekebilir. Bu süreç, kullanıcı memnuniyetini artırır ve ürünün kalitesini yükseltir.

  • Mobil Uyumlu Tasarım

    Mobil cihazların kullanımı giderek artıyor ve birçok kullanıcı, mobil cihazlarını kullanarak web sitelerine ve uygulamalara erişiyor. Bu nedenle, bir kullanıcı arayüzünün mobil uyumlu olması önemlidir. Responsive tasarım teknikleri kullanılarak, arayüz farklı ekran boyutlarına uyum sağlamalıdır.

  • Kullanıcı Deneyimini Test Etme

    Arayüz tasarımı sürecinde kullanıcı deneyimini test etmek önemlidir. Prototipler oluşturarak ve kullanıcı testleri yaparak, tasarımın kullanıcılar tarafından nasıl algılandığını ve kullanıldığını anlamak mümkündür. Bu şekilde, tasarımda gerekli iyileştirmeler yapılarak daha etkili bir arayüz elde edilebilir.

  • Barındırma ve Altyapı Seçimi

    Arayüz tasarımı kadar, barındırma ve altyapı seçimi de önemlidir. Hızlı ve güvenilir bir altyapı, kullanıcıların arayüzü daha verimli bir şekilde kullanmasını sağlar. Ayrıca, güvenlik ve ölçeklenebilirlik gibi faktörler de göz önünde bulundurulmalıdır.

  • Kullanıcıları Yönlendirme ve Eğitme

    Kullanıcı arayüzünde kullanıcıları doğru şekilde yönlendirmek ve eğitmek önemlidir. İlk kez kullanacak olan kullanıcılar için kolay anlaşılır bir kullanım kılavuzu veya eğitim materyali sunulmalıdır. Ayrıca, kullanıcıların ihtiyaç duydukları bilgilere kolayca erişebilmeleri için yardımcı öğeler eklenmelidir.

  • Sosyal Medya Entegrasyonu

    Sosyal medya platformları, kullanıcılar arasında etkileşimi artıran önemli araçlardır